Quality assurance that reduces risk before defects become expensive

Construction defects become significantly more expensive once linings are installed, finishes are completed or homes have been handed over. Independent QA inspections provide an objective second set of experienced eyes before issues become costly defects, warranty claims or client disputes.

Our role is not to replace your supervisors. BuildNex WA strengthens your existing quality systems through practical construction knowledge, independent assessment and clear reporting that assists project teams, site supervisors and subcontractors.

Construction Stages

Independent QA throughout the build process

Inspections can be tailored to suit the project, from selected hold points through to ongoing staged QA across an entire development.

1

Slab & Set-Out

Early review of visible slab, set-out and preparation issues before construction progresses.

2

Wall Frame / Plate Height

Checks for visible workmanship, plumb, alignment, openings, bracing and trade readiness.

3

Roof Frame & Cover

Review of visible roof framing, fixings, roof cover installation and associated weatherproofing risks.

4

Waterproofing & Lock-Up

Assessment of wet area preparation, external envelope details, flashings and key pre-lining risks.

5

Pre-Handover QA

Builder-side inspection before client walk-through to reduce visible defects and handover escalations.

6

Re-Inspection

Follow-up inspections to confirm rectification works have been completed to the required standard.

Our Process

A straightforward QA workflow for project teams

1

Confirm Scope

We agree the project type, inspection stages, reporting requirements and any specific focus areas.

2

Review Documents

Where provided, relevant drawings, specifications, engineering details, ITPs or QA documents are reviewed before or during inspection.

3

Attend Site

We inspect the nominated works, record visible workmanship issues and discuss practical items with the relevant project contact where appropriate.

4

Issue QA Report

A clear report is issued with photographs, observations, priority items and recommended rectification actions.

5

Rectification & Re-Inspection

Where required, follow-up inspections can be undertaken to confirm rectification works have been completed.
